We compared two Desktop platform GPUs: 2GB VRAM FireStream 9170 and 8GB VRAM CMP 40HX to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
AMD FireStream 9170 's Advantages
Lower TDP (105W vs 185W)
NVIDIA CMP 40HX 's Advantages
Released 13 years and 3 months late
Boost Clock1650MHz
More VRAM (8GB vs 2GB)
Larger VRAM bandwidth (448.0GB/s vs 51.33GB/s)
1984 additional rendering cores
